There are believers who still believe that God helps those who help themselves. Some feel like they have to do everything themselves while others think if they do their part, then God will do His part. What they fail to realize is we are the sheep and He is The Shepherd.

Psalms 23:1-6 NKJV The Lord is my shepherd; I shall not want. He makes me to lie down in green pastures; He leads me beside the still waters. He restores my soul; He leads me in the paths of righteousness For His name’s sake. Yea, though I walk through the valley of the shadow of death, I will fear no evil; For You are with me; Your rod and Your staff, they comfort me. You prepare a table before me in the presence of my enemies; You anoint my head with oil; My cup runs over. Surely goodness and mercy shall follow me All the days of my life; And I will dwell in the house of the Lord Forever.

As sheep, we don’t do anything except be in the presence of The Shepherd. Look at all the things He does for us. He supplies our needs, He gives us pleasant rest, He leads us, He stays with us, He comforts us, He prepares blessings for us, He anoints us, and He gives us a place to dwell.

Nothing in Psalms 23 requires effort from us. He’s doing all the work. The only thing we do is to receive.

The crazy thing about Psalms 23 is these are all the good things God did for us under the old covenant. How much better do we have it being sheep under the new covenant?

Stop trying to do everything yourself. Allow God to be your Shepherd. Anything we want or need, we can find in Him.
